Nolij Forms Processing for Higher Education: Optical Character Recognition
Optical character recognition (OCR) is a technology designed to locate, recognize, extract, and output (e.g. text file, database table) machine-printed information from paper documents. OCR is typically used when processing forms that do not contain hand-printed text, such as high school and college transcripts. OCR recognition of machine-printed text is highly accurate due to the consistency and readability of machine generated letters and numbers.
